Web14 May 2024 · Grimm. views 1,553,777 updated May 18 2024. Grimm surname of two brothers, Jacob (1785–1863) and Wilhelm (1786–1859) Grimm, German philologists and folklorists. In 1852 the brothers jointly inaugurated a dictionary of German on historical principles, which was eventually completed by other scholars in 1960.
